Collaborative Communication Training

Strength-based, outcome focussed practice, 2 day course April 18th & 19th.

Including:
* The power of the conversation. Focussed on resolving service user dilemmas, managing risk, Collaborating in achieving a sustainable outcome,Building on strengths, maximising autonomy, and independence.
* The course will look at encouraging skills and strategies of collaborative communication…A combination of practical exercises and discussion will enable participants to identify and put into practice the core skills and strategies of engagement and collaborative working
